GENERAL TOPIC: Next-Generation RF Technology for Wireless Communication
You can choose between these three challenges:
SUB-TOPIC 1
Up-Link enhancement techniques for Wireless Communication Systems
Uplink communication is limited by UE power constraints, interference, and static hardware designs. Emerging solutions such as Massive MIMO, beamforming, and intelligent reconfigurable antennas aim to improve signal quality, increase SNR, and enhance performance in dense and high-frequency wireless networks.
SUB-TOPIC 2
Photonics for Wireless Communication Systems
Photonics-based wireless (RoF, FSO) supports ultra-high data rates and low-latency links for 5G/6G, but faces distortion, weather sensitivity, high cost, power/thermal issues, and scalability limits.
SUB-TOPIC 3
Applications of AI to the modelling of EM problems
AI and neural networks enable advanced EM structure design, often improving performance and manufacturability over classical methods. Key challenges include data availability, high training cost, computational complexity, and ensuring physics-constrained (Maxwell-consistent) solutions.
